Deputy Store Manager salary in Lithuania

Average Yearly Salary of Deputy Store Manager in Lithuania is approximately 19,832 EUR (19,813 USD). Data is for 2025 and indicates a pre-tax value. The salary itself depends on multiple factors such as seniority, job performance, certifications, experience or any other bonuses. The value indicated is an average amount based on records we have in database. Real values may vary. The data is for orientational purposes.

What does Deputy Store Manager do?

occupation personasThe occupation of a Deputy Store Manager involves assisting the Store Manager in overseeing the day-to-day operations of a retail store. They are responsible for ensuring smooth functioning of all departments, managing staff, and providing excellent customer service. The Deputy Store Manager plays a crucial role in maintaining inventory levels, implementing marketing strategies, and achieving sales targets. They are also involved in staff training, scheduling, and performance evaluation. Additionally, they handle customer complaints, resolve issues, and ensure compliance with company policies and procedures.

Salary increase per years of experience

Based on data available the salary increase per years of experience is as following

    0 years (beginner) equals base salary
    1 to 5 years of experience yields up arrow+12% salary increase
    6 to 10 years of experience yields up arrow+25% salary increase
    11 to 15 years of experience yields up arrow+16% salary increase
    16 to 25 years of experience yields up arrow+9% salary increase
    more than 25 years of experience yields up arrow+10% salary increase
NOTE: Details based on limited set of data. Percentages may vary.
